State of mind Conditions
Lithium is typically used to treat bipolar illness, a mental disease that triggers very rapid changes between the extreme moods of anxiety and mania. Bipolar illness can make it tough to live a normal life and can trigger major problems in partnerships, work or school. Lithium aids to avoid these extreme state of mind modifications and lowers the seriousness of depression and mania.

The early researches of lithium at Glostrup Psychiatric Hospital in the 1960s and 1970s given convincing proof that it can lower the regularity of hospitalizations for anxiety (38 ). Baastrup and Schou's placebo-controlled discontinuance research was particularly important since it showed that individuals relapsed on sugar pill however out lithium (39 ).

Your physician will inspect your blood degrees on a regular basis to make sure you are taking the right amount of lithium. It is important to consume a lot of fluids while taking this medication. Your physician might suggest a low-sodium diet plan while you are taking this medicine.

Hyperthyroidism.
Lithium might be made use of as a short-term therapy for overactive thyroid glands (hyperthyroidism). This is especially important if the patient has Tomb illness or various other autoimmune conditions like thyroiditis or Hashimoto's disease. Lithium hinders the release of thyroid hormonal agent by blocking iodine uptake at the thyroid gland through the sodium-iodide symporter and by interfering with tyrosine iodination. [9] Lithium also hinders thyrotropin-releasing hormone (TRH) excitement and decreases the manufacturing of thyroxine from tyrosine in the thyroid gland. [10] However, lithium use might cause hypothyroidism and a goiter in some clients. [11] Therefore, regular evaluation of thyroid feature psychiatrist near me tests and dimension is encouraged in clients on lithium therapy.

Lithium is well tolerated by many people with bipolar illness, however it has a couple of side effects that need to be taken into consideration. These consist of a decreased ability to concentrate pee (nephrogenic diabetes insipidus) and a boost in the focus of lithium in the blood (lithium toxicity). It is for that reason really important to follow your physician's guidelines regarding having normal blood tests.
